question 37
which are the largest and least - dense of the lipoproteins?
hdl
ldl
vldl
chylomicrons

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

Chylomicrons are the largest and least - dense lipoproteins. They are responsible for transporting dietary triglycerides from the intestines to other tissues. HDL (High - density lipoprotein) is dense and involved in cholesterol removal. LDL (Low - density lipoprotein) is intermediate in density and transports cholesterol to cells. VLDL (Very - low - density lipoprotein) is less dense than LDL but denser than chylomicrons and transports endogenous triglycerides.

Answer:

D. Chylomicrons
